In today's rapidly changing digital world, security and trust remain as an essential element supporting a range of communications, transactions, and distributedsystems. With the invention of blockchain technology, a trust may now be provided as “Trust as a Service (TaaS),” a decentralized, verifiable, and essential asset rather than a centralized digital network. In a decentralized and distributed ledger network, the blocks are connected in chronological order, and information is saved using distributed ledger techniques. Since the start of the deployment, blockchain has kept a record of all transactions. This research study analyses the explores the blockchain technology and analyze how it functions as a trusted provider across a range of industries. Also, this study investigates the fundamental ideas behind blockchain, its development, and the cryptographic security systems. This research study illustrates how blockchain maintains confidence in data quality, security, transparency, and immutability across a range of applications, including banking, supply chain, healthcare, and governance. This study also emphasizes the difficulties and possibilities present in the rapidly developing blockchain ecosystem and further discusses about the issues and challenges and various blockchain attacks, solutions, and tools. Finally, the open issues and solutions are analysed.

Due to the depletion of fossil fuels globally and the rapid advancement of solar power generating technologies, solar power generation has increasingly emerged as a viable method for energy development. The concept of a distributed Photovoltaic Power System (DPPS) promotes the generation, connection to the grid, conversion, and utilisation of power in close proximity. This approach has the potential to significantly decrease the consumption of fossil fuels. Managing photovoltaic power stations is becoming challenging due to the proliferation of distributed solar power stations. This study proposes a distributed PV monitoring system that utilises the internet of things (IoT) and cloud computing. The system aims to achieve centralised management of several solar power stations. It offers cloud-based storage, data processing, and retrieval, and delivers a wide range of information to the client. A comprehensive explanation of the operational principles and execution procedure of the suggested plan is provided. This paper discusses a case study focused on achieving remote monitoring and control. In addition, the text explores the interconnected cycle of data generation, transmission, processing, and presentation.

The main target is to use genetic algorithms to calculate the optimal location and size of distributed Generation (DG) units for power distribution systems. The algorithm's flexibility allows engineers, electric utilities, and distribution network operators to efficiently integrate new DG units into their current distribution networks by making changes and modifications to locate the optimal DG unit and estimate its optimum size. The proposed method can also improve voltage profiles and reduce total real and reactive power losses. Tests conducted on a section of the Benghazi distribution system show that the decision-making algorithm has acceptable accuracy and is compared against results from NEPLAN software. With the increasing popularity of distributed energy systems.worldwide, this method provides solutions to many power system problems.
